Mediterranean Quinoa Black Bean & Corn Bowl

Fresh, colorful, and satisfying, this Mediterranean Quinoa Black Bean & Corn Bowl is an easy combination of fluffy quinoa, black beans, sweet corn, crunchy vegetables, creamy avocado, and fragrant cilantro. It makes a naturally hearty and refreshing meal.

The homemade lime dressing adds a zesty finish with garlic, olive oil, and cumin. Everything comes together quickly, making this bowl a great choice for healthy lunches, simple dinners, or make-ahead meals.

Preparation Time15 minutes
Cooking Time15 minutes
Total Time30 minutes
Servings4 servings

Ingredients

Quinoa & Beans

1 cup uncooked quinoa

1 can (15 oz) black beans, rinsed and drained

Corn & Vegetables

1 cup sweet corn kernels, fresh, frozen, or canned

1 medium red bell pepper, diced

1/2 cup red onion, finely chopped

1 ripe avocado, diced or sliced

Fresh Herbs

1/4 cup fresh cilantro, chopped

Mediterranean Lime Dressing

2 to 3 tablespoons olive oil

Freshly squeezed juice from 1 to 2 limes

1 to 2 garlic cloves, minced

1 teaspoon ground cumin

Salt, to taste

Black pepper, to taste

Instructions

Prepare the Quinoa

Place the rinsed quinoa in a saucepan with 2 cups of water or vegetable broth. Bring the mixture to a boil, then reduce the heat to low and cover the saucepan.

Cook for approximately 15 minutes, or until the liquid has been absorbed and the quinoa is tender. Turn off the heat and let it sit covered for 5 minutes before fluffing with a fork.

Chop the Fresh Ingredients

While the quinoa cooks, dice the red bell pepper and red onion. Chop the cilantro and prepare the avocado.

Rinse and drain the black beans thoroughly. If using canned corn, drain it well. If using frozen corn, thaw it before combining the ingredients.

Whisk the Dressing

Combine the olive oil, lime juice, minced garlic, and ground cumin in a small bowl. Season with salt and black pepper.

Whisk until the dressing is well combined. Adjust the lime juice and seasoning according to taste.

Build the Bowl

Place the cooked quinoa in a large mixing bowl. Add the black beans, corn, red bell pepper, red onion, and chopped cilantro.

Pour the prepared lime dressing over the mixture and gently toss until everything is evenly coated.

Finish with Avocado

Add the avocado after tossing the other ingredients. Gently fold it through the bowl or place it on top of each serving.

This keeps the avocado creamy and helps it maintain its shape.

Serve Fresh

Serve the bowl immediately for a fresh texture or chill it briefly before serving. A final squeeze of lime juice can add even more brightness.

Tips

Choose Good-Quality Quinoa

Use fresh quinoa and rinse it thoroughly before cooking. This simple step helps produce better-tasting, fluffy quinoa.

Do Not Make the Bowl Watery

Drain the black beans and corn thoroughly before adding them. Excess liquid can dilute the dressing and make the salad less flavorful.

Balance the Dressing

The dressing should taste bright and slightly tangy. Add more olive oil if it is too sharp or additional lime juice if you want a stronger citrus flavor.

Cut Vegetables Evenly

Dice the vegetables into similar-sized pieces so every bite contains a balanced combination of quinoa, beans, corn, and fresh vegetables.

Protect the Avocado

If you are not serving the bowl immediately, keep the avocado separate. Add it shortly before serving for the best color and texture.

Chill for Extra Freshness

A short chilling time allows the flavors to blend while keeping the vegetables crisp and refreshing.

Variations

Mediterranean Feta Bowl

Add crumbled feta cheese and a small amount of fresh parsley for a more traditional Mediterranean-style flavor.

Citrus Herb Bowl

Increase the lime juice slightly and add extra fresh cilantro for a brighter, more herb-forward version.

Mild Creamy Bowl

Mash part of the avocado with a little lime juice and use it as a creamy topping while leaving the remaining avocado in slices.

Spicy Lime Bowl

Add red pepper flakes or finely chopped fresh chili to the dressing for a spicy variation.

Hearty Dinner Bowl

Add grilled chicken or another favorite protein when serving this bowl as a complete dinner.

Q&A

Can I make the quinoa the day before?

Yes. Cooked quinoa can be prepared a day ahead and refrigerated. Allow it to cool completely before storing it in an airtight container.

Can I use canned black beans?

Yes. Canned black beans are convenient and work perfectly in this recipe. Rinse and drain them well before adding them.

What type of corn works best?

Fresh, frozen, and canned corn can all be used. Fresh corn gives the sweetest crisp texture, while canned corn is the quickest option.

Can I make the dressing ahead?

Yes. The lime dressing can be whisked together ahead of time and refrigerated. Give it a good stir before adding it to the bowl.

Can I serve this as a side dish?

Absolutely. The bowl works well as a side for grilled chicken, fish, roasted vegetables, or other Mediterranean-inspired dishes.

Can I eat this bowl cold?

Yes. It can be served chilled, at room temperature, or slightly warm depending on your preference. Chilled quinoa makes it especially refreshing.
